Also I really want toronto to beat the nets but my god KIDD is an animal. I have been saying it to my friends all year and everyone makes fun of me but, KIDD could be the best pure point guard of my generation.

[/ QUOTE ]

I'd agree with you. He averages more points assists rebounds and steals (14.5, 9.2, 6.7, 2.0) than the only other contender (Nash - 14.0, 7.6, 2.9, 0.8) and excels at the defensive end rather than being a liability (4 first teams all-defense, 4 second teams).

Either way he's dominating this series, averaging a triple double. He also has the best individual performance playoff-wide so far - 16 points 16 rebounds 19 assists in game 3.

That game was eerily similar to the 05 series where the Spurs used their physicality to frustrate the hell out of the nugs, especially Melo. As much as I'd like to say that the Spurs were getting calls, I think it was pretty fair. That wasn't a flagrant foul, but I think Melo could have been whistled a few times for O's and got away with it.

The Nugs need to put that one behind them and regroup. The Spurs played a very good game, but even with all the hot shooting by them and poor shooting by the Nugs it was still close. The Nuggets really seemed snakebitten that game, with JR rimming two of his threes, Elson's goaltend no-call, and Melo being within .1 second at the end of the third, things just didn't go their way.

This in a game where the Nuggets were pushed around all over the court, it's gotta bode well for the Nuggets if they can just put this loss behind them. And that's a big if.

If the Spurs win the next one they'll take it in five. If the Nuggets win, it'll be Nuggets in six or Spurs in seven. I still think the Nuggets are the better team right now, and they just need to bring it all together. Their bench has been nonexistent, and I was soooo sure they'd light it up at home. It looks like the Spurs are going to have to play A basketball to win right now, but unfortunately they always do.

Back in his playing days, Dave Cowens published a letter to the editor in the Boston Globe denouncing the growing scourge of flopping as bad for the game. But he was more than a man of words. In one game, Mike Newlin took a dive on Cowens, who got called for a foul he didn’t commit. Enraged, Cowens ran down and flattened Newlin, then yelled at the ref, “Now that's a foul!”
